TACARM Ballistic Knee Guard

Aug. 11, 2010

The TACARM Ballistic Knee Guard protects law enforcement personnel from pistol rounds and shotgun pellets. It provides military personnel protection from high velocity fragments and projectiles produced by IEDs, hand and rocket-propelled grenades, mortar and artillery rounds. Tested and certified using US National Institute of Justice 0101.04-II and MIL-STD-662F requirements for body armor, the Ballistic Knee Guard is able to stop a .357 pistol round moving at 1,400 feet per second. Additional features of the guards include foam pad increases comfort and blunt force trauma protection. Its unique fastening system combines quick release buckles with hook and loop straps. The pads stay in place and do not slip down the leg. Available in black, olive drab and coyote in each knee pad weighs 13 ounces. The Ballistic Knee Guard is sold as a single unit; users purchase 2 to protect both knees.
